Ir ao conteúdo
  • Cadastre-se

joaninha

Membro Júnior
  • Posts

    3
  • Cadastrado em

  • Última visita

Tudo que joaninha postou

  1. joaninha

    Duvida com vetor.

    É que a lista e sobre vetores, ai preciso usar. :/ #include<stdio.h> #include<string.h> int main () { int i,cont,cont2,nomev,idadev; char nome[20]; int idade[20]; for (i=0;idade>0;i++){ puts("Insira sua idade"); gets(idade); cont++; puts("Insira uma palavra"); gets(nome); cont2++; if (cont>idadev) idadev=cont; if(cont2>nomev) nomev=cont2; printf("%d idade %c nome",idadev,nomev); } return 0; }
  2. joaninha

    funcoes

    //Oii ,Gente preciso de ajuda, este código esta funcionando, porém quero mudar pra que ao invés de digitar o numero da opção eu utilize o próprio simbolo . Ex: ao invés de digitar 1 para soma (como no código) digite +. Alguém sabe como posso arrumar? #define resultadosoma num1+num2#define resultadosubtraco num1-num2#define resultadomult num1*num2#define resultadodiv num1/num2#include<stdio.h>#include<stdlib.h>//conteudo do menu "soma"int soma(int num1, int num2){ printf("\nA soma de %d com %d e: %d",num1, num2, resultadosoma); return (0);}//conteudo do menu "subtrair"int subtrai(int num1, int num2){ printf("\nA subtracao de %d por %d e: %d",num1, num2, resultadosubtraco); return (0);}//conteudo do menu "multiplicar"int multiplica(int num1, int num2){ printf("\nA multiplicacao de %d por %d e: %d",num1, num2, resultadomult); return (0);}//conteudo do menu "subtrair"int divide(int num1, int num2){ if(num1>num2) { printf("\nA divisao de %d por %d e: %d",num1, num2, resultadodiv); return (0); }else{ printf("O entre com um divisor menor... "); system("clear"); return 0;}}int main(){ //declaracao de variaveis int opc, num1, num2; //solicita dados printf("Entre com o primeiro numero: "); scanf("%d",&num1); printf("Entre com o segundo numero: "); scanf("%d",&num2); getchar(); //solicita operacao printf("Escolha a operacao que deseja realizar:"); printf("\nSomar-1\nSubtrair-2\n Multiplicar-3\n Dividir-4\n"); scanf("%d",&opc); getchar(); switch(opc){ case 1: //soma: soma(num1,num2); break; case 2: //subtrai subtrai(num1,num2); break; case 3: //multiplica multiplica(num1,num2); break; case 4: //divide divide(num1,num2); break; } return (0);}
  3. Gente tenho dificuldades com vetores se alguém puder me ajudar . ///fiz até aqui pessoal , mas não sei como terminar e arrumar. ///Faça um programa que leia a idade e o primeiro nome de várias pessoas até que uma idade negativa seja digitada. Ao terminar, o programa deve escrever o nome e a idade da pessoa mais jovem e mais velha. #include<stdio.h> #include<string.h> int main () { int i,cont,cont2,nomev,idadev; char nome[20]; int idade[20]; for (i=0;idade>0;i++){ puts("Insira sua idade"); gets(idade); cont++; puts("Insira uma palavra"); gets(nome); cont2++; } if (cont>idadev) idadev=cont; if(cont2>nomev) nomev=cont2; printf("%d idade %c nome",idadev,nomev); return 0; }

Sobre o Clube do Hardware

No ar desde 1996, o Clube do Hardware é uma das maiores, mais antigas e mais respeitadas comunidades sobre tecnologia do Brasil. Leia mais

Direitos autorais

Não permitimos a cópia ou reprodução do conteúdo do nosso site, fórum, newsletters e redes sociais, mesmo citando-se a fonte. Leia mais

×
×
  • Criar novo...

Ebook grátis: Aprenda a ler resistores e capacitores!

EBOOK GRÁTIS!

CLIQUE AQUI E BAIXE AGORA MESMO!